Neighborhood Overview
Ravenswood Baptist Christian School is situated in Chicago's North Center neighborhood, a charming and well-connected area on the city's north side. Access to the school is primarily facilitated by major thoroughfares like Lincoln Avenue to the east and Montrose Avenue to the south, offering straightforward routes for drivers. Public transportation is a strong suit here; the Brown Line 'L' train, with the Montrose station just a short distance away, provides swift access to downtown Chicago and other key neighborhoods. Numerous bus routes, including the Montrose (78) and Lincoln (11) buses, also run frequently, making it easy to navigate without a car. Parking can be competitive, especially during school drop-off and pick-up times, so factoring in extra time or utilizing public transit is advisable. The nearest major airport is O'Hare International Airport (ORD), approximately a 30-45 minute drive depending on traffic, and Midway International Airport (MDW) is about a 30-50 minute drive. Smart arrival strategies involve checking traffic apps before departing and understanding that rush hour can significantly impact travel times along major arteries like I-90/94.
Where to Stay
The area surrounding Ravenswood Baptist Christian School offers a mix of residential streets and developing commercial corridors, with hotel options typically concentrated a bit further afield in nearby Lincoln Park or Lakeview, or a short drive north in the Lincoln Square area. While there aren't hotels directly adjacent to the school, many visitors find the cluster of accommodations along Lincoln Avenue or near the Addison Brown Line station convenient. These areas provide a range of hotels catering to different budgets and preferences, many within a 10-20 minute drive or a slightly longer public transit ride. For those prioritizing walkability, the North Center neighborhood itself boasts numerous rental apartments and some boutique guesthouses, though traditional hotels are less common directly within the immediate school vicinity. Demand for lodging can increase during school-related events, local festivals, or major Chicago happenings, so booking accommodations well in advance is a smart strategy. Utilizing hotel booking sites with map filters can help identify properties within your desired travel time and proximity.

Event Day Flow
Arrival & Pre-Event
Plan your arrival to account for school drop-off or pick-up traffic patterns on Seeley Avenue and surrounding streets. If driving, be aware of residential parking restrictions and look for designated visitor spots if available. Arriving 15-20 minutes before your scheduled time allows for a less hurried entry and a moment to familiarize yourself with the school's layout. If utilizing public transit, the Montrose Brown Line station is a short walk, and the 78 Montrose or 11 Lincoln buses stop nearby, offering convenient access without parking concerns.
During the Event
Once inside the school premises, follow signage or directions from staff to your specific location, whether it's a classroom, auditorium, or meeting room. Keep in mind that common areas may experience increased foot traffic during transitions between activities or sessions. If attending an event that spans several hours, identify nearby restrooms and consider bringing water or a small, permitted snack if allowed. Familiarize yourself with emergency exits upon arrival, as is standard practice in any educational facility.
Post-Event & Departure
Allow for a brief buffer period post-event to avoid immediate congestion at exits, especially if many attendees are departing simultaneously. If picking up students, coordinate a clear meeting spot and time to ensure efficient reunions. Drivers should be patient and mindful of school zones and pedestrian traffic as they navigate out of the area. For those using public transit, a short walk back to the Montrose Brown Line station or bus stops will help you avoid lingering traffic bottlenecks.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Winter in Chicago brings cold temperatures, with averages often below freezing, and frequent snowfall is common. Visitors should pack heavy coats, hats, gloves, and waterproof footwear to stay comfortable while moving between locations. Shorter daylight hours mean planning travel and outdoor activities earlier in the day. The chill can make walking between further attractions less appealing, making public transit or a car the preferred method of transport.
Spring & early summer
Spring sees a welcome warming trend, though temperatures can fluctuate, and rain showers are frequent. Pack layers, including a light jacket or raincoat, as cool mornings can give way to pleasant afternoons. This season is ideal for enjoying outdoor spaces as they come alive with greenery, but always be prepared for a sudden change in weather. Comfortable walking shoes are a must for exploring the neighborhood and nearby parks.
Mid-summer
Summers are warm to hot and can be humid, with average highs in the 70s and 80s Fahrenheit. Lightweight clothing, sunscreen, and sunglasses are essential. While enjoyable for outdoor activities, occasional heatwaves can make direct sun exposure intense. Staying hydrated is key, and seeking out air-conditioned spaces or enjoying the lake breeze at Montrose Beach can provide relief.
Fall season
Autumn offers crisp, cool air and vibrant foliage, creating a beautiful backdrop for exploring Chicago. Temperatures gradually cool, making it perfect weather for walking and enjoying outdoor cafes. Pack sweaters, jackets, and comfortable trousers. This season is often considered ideal for visiting, with pleasant temperatures for sightseeing before the winter cold sets in.
Rain & snow
Chicago experiences both significant rainfall, especially in spring and summer, and snowfall throughout winter. Always check the forecast before your visit and pack accordingly; an umbrella and waterproof jacket are highly recommended. During inclement weather, the city's extensive public transit system remains operational, and numerous indoor attractions like museums and theaters offer excellent alternatives to outdoor exploration.
